Abraham J. Twerski (1930–2021) wrote 23 books including Twerski on Chumash, Seek sobriety, find serenity, and Growing each day. Their work covers Judaism, Religious aspects, and Self-esteem. It draws from the Judaism and Ethics & Philosophy traditions.
